Nucleotide Market Analysis - Size, Growth, and Forecast 2025 to 2035

The global nucleotide market is entering a decade of robust expansion, expected to increase from USD 715.2 million in 2025 to USD 1,301.3 million by 2035, achieving a 6.1% CAGR over the forecast period. This growth is being propelled by expanding applications across pharmaceuticals, diagnostics, and food sectors, coupled with ongoing technological advances in nucleotide synthesis and extraction. The increasing relevance of personalized medicine and genomics research continues to shape demand, making nucleotides a cornerstone in modern biotechnology.

Driving Forces Behind Market Growth

The nucleotide market is predominantly driven by pharmaceutical and diagnostics applications. In 2025, the pharmaceuticals segment will account for 62.6% of market share, reflecting the widespread use of nucleotides in antiviral and cancer therapies. Diagnostics research also plays a crucial role, particularly in molecular assay development and personalized medicine initiatives. At the technology level, TaqMan Allelic Discrimination dominates with a 46.8% share, highlighting its widespread application in gene sequencing and diagnostic research.

Asia-Pacific emerges as the fastest-growing regional market, with Japan leading at a 7.1% CAGR, fueled by its robust genomic research ecosystem and biotechnology investments. The United States, the largest market, grows at 5.7% CAGR, supported by its strong pharmaceutical infrastructure, advanced healthcare system, and focus on personalized medicine. The UK, Germany, and France maintain stable growth rates, reflecting well-established biomedical research and diagnostics infrastructure across Europe.

Expanding Horizons in Pharmaceuticals, Diagnostics, and Beyond

The increasing utilization of nucleotides in drug development, particularly for antivirals and oncology therapies, continues to anchor the pharmaceutical segment as the market leader. Diagnostics research follows closely, driven by innovations in molecular diagnostics, SNP detection, and next-generation sequencing (NGS). Emerging applications, including functional food ingredients and animal feed additives, are creating new growth avenues, with nucleotides enhancing livestock health, flavor development, and overall nutritional content.

Technological advancements remain central to market expansion. Next-generation synthesis methods and improved extraction techniques are reducing production costs, enabling broader adoption of nucleotides. The integration of genomics tools and sequencing technologies further enhances the applicability of nucleotides in research, diagnostics, and therapeutics, while strategic partnerships and acquisitions among key players facilitate access to emerging markets in Asia-Pacific and Latin America.

Emerging Trends and Market Dynamics

The nucleotide industry is embracing innovation to meet evolving demand. The rise of personalized medicine is fostering greater nucleotide adoption, particularly in diagnostics and therapeutics. In addition, animal feed and functional food applications are expanding, as producers seek to improve livestock performance and develop enhanced food ingredients.

However, the market faces challenges, including high production costs for certain synthesis methods, regulatory hurdles in pharmaceutical applications, and limited awareness in developing regions. Addressing these challenges, leading manufacturers are investing in R&D, developing cost-effective technologies, and expanding global reach.

The application of advanced technologies such as gene chips, microarrays, SNP pyrosequencing, real-time PCR probes, and multiplex ligation methods is driving efficiency and precision in nucleotide use. These innovations are improving assay accuracy, streamlining diagnostics, and enabling more targeted therapeutic solutions.

Competitive Landscape and Industry Leadership

The nucleotide market is moderately consolidated, with key global players such as Thermo Fisher Scientific Inc., F. Hoffmann-La Roche Ltd., Agilent Technologies Inc., DSM Nutritional Products Ltd., and Nanjing Bio Together Co., Ltd. leading the industry. These companies focus on technological innovation, strategic collaborations, and geographic expansion. Investments in R&D, combined with partnerships with research institutions and pharmaceutical firms, allow these organizations to develop advanced nucleotide solutions while maintaining cost competitiveness.

Recent strategic moves, such as Thermo Fisher Scientific’s acquisition of Solventum’s Purification and Filtration Business in February 2025, demonstrate the market’s focus on strengthening product portfolios and technological capabilities to meet rising global demand. New entrants and innovative startups are also making inroads, leveraging niche applications and specialized technologies to support personalized medicine, functional foods, and veterinary applications.
